Understanding Charging Speeds: Watts, Amps, and Volts Explained

Ultimate Guide to Car Charger Tips for Every Driver?

Understanding charging speeds is crucial for every driver. Watts, amps, and volts play key roles in how efficiently a car charger works. Watts are a measure of power. Higher watts mean faster charging. For example, a 30-watt charger can typically charge devices nearly twice as fast as a 15-watt charger. According to the Electric Vehicle Charging Association, many Ev Chargers now operate at 150 kW or more, resulting in significantly faster charging times.

Amps and volts are equally important. Amps indicate the flow of electric current. Volts measure the electric potential. To find watts, multiply volts by amps. This relationship shows why knowing voltage and amperage is necessary. A charger rated at 12 volts and 2 amps provides 24 watts of power. However, many vehicles don't accept maximum power levels despite having capable chargers. This mismatch can result in longer charging times than expected.

It’s vital to recognize charging standards. Not all vehicles nor chargers support rapid charging. Many drivers might be unaware of this disparity. Sometimes, a charger may advertise high speeds, but if a vehicle's acceptance rate is lower, expectations won't match reality. Drivers must understand their vehicle's specifications to make informed decisions. This knowledge can prevent frustration and help optimize charging times on the road.

How to Maintain Your Car Charger for Longevity

Maintaining your car charger is crucial for its longevity. Start by regularly checking the charging cable for any wear and tear. Look for frayed edges or exposed wires. A damaged cable can lead to poor performance and safety hazards. Keep the connector clean. Dust and debris can accumulate, causing issues with the connection. A quick wipe can prevent problems down the line.

Avoid leaving your charger in extreme temperatures. High heat can damage the internal components, while cold can make it less effective. Instead of leaving it in the car overnight, take it with you. This simple habit can greatly extend its life. Consider using a case for protection. A durable case can shield your charger from physical damage.

Don't ignore signs that something is wrong. If your charger feels hot or charges slowly, something may be off. Taking action early can prevent further issues. Remember, chargers are often an afterthought. Yet, with proper care, they can serve you well for years. Every little bit helps in keeping your charger in top shape.

Optimizing Engine Performance: A Comprehensive Guide to Intake and Exhaust Valve Car Parts

Optimizing engine performance hinges significantly on the efficient functioning of intake and exhaust valves. These mechanical devices play a crucial role in regulating the flow of gases into and out of the engine's cylinders, thereby directly impacting its efficiency and power output. According to the Society of Automotive Engineers (SAE), nearly 30% of an internal combustion engine's efficiency can be attributed to the proper timing and effectiveness of valve operations.

The intake valve opens to allow the air-fuel mixture into the cylinder, while the exhaust valve opens to release combustion gases. This intricate process is orchestrated by the camshaft, which dictates the timing of the valve movements. A study conducted by the International Council on Clean Transportation (ICCT) highlights that optimizing valve timing can lead to a remarkable 15% improvement in fuel efficiency. Furthermore, advancements in valve technology, such as variable valve timing (VVT) systems, have shown to enhance engine responsiveness and reduce emissions substantially, making them an essential aspect of modern engine design.

In addition to timing, the material and construction of valves are also vital for engine performance. High-performance engines often utilize lightweight yet durable materials like titanium to reduce inertia and improve response times. According to a report from Engine Technology International, using advanced metallurgy in valve design can increase the lifespan and reliability of these components, ensuring the engine operates smoothly under various conditions. Proper maintenance and optimization of intake and exhaust valves not only enhance engine performance but also significantly contribute to overall vehicle efficiency and longevity.
